the relative prominence of a syllable or musical note (especially with regard to stress or pitch)
he put the stress on the wrong syllable
(psychology) a state of mental or emotional strain or suspense
he suffered from fatigue and emotional tension; stress is a vasoconstrictor
(noun) strain
difficulty that causes worry or emotional tension
she endured the stresses and strains of life; he presided over the economy during the period of the greatest stress and danger- R.J.Samuelson
(noun) focus
special emphasis attached to something
the stress was more on accuracy than on speed
(verb) accent, accentuate
put stress on; utter with an accent
In Farsi, you accent the last syllable of each word
(verb) punctuate, accent, accentuate, emphasise, emphasize
to stress, single out as important
Dr. Jones emphasizes exercise in addition to a change in diet
